Hotel Arena
The Hotel Arena is located 350m (4 minutes walking) west of the IMC venue. The hotel is located in a set of beautiful historical buildings from the year 1886 that originally housed an orphanage. The hotel borders on the Oosterpark, a large green space and it is possible to walk through the park to the IMC venue.

Budget Option for Students
There is a recently opened (2018) hostel-style hotel in Amsterdam called the Hotel Meininger, that is about 15 minutes away from the IMC venue by public transport. It offers modern rooms with anywhere from 2 to 6 beds, and is ideal for room sharing. The hotel is located right next to Amsterdam Amstel train station with bus, metro and train connections.
While we have not negotiated any specific deal with this hotel, prices are generally very reasonable, especially when sharing rooms.

Travelling to the venue from the Meininger
You can easily get to the venue from the Meininger in about 15 minutes. All you need is a valid public transport chip card (if you do not have the free IMC card, you can purchase tickets from the “GVB” machines in the station). The easiest way to do this, is to go to Amsterdam Amstel railway station (right next to the hotel). For your convenience, step-by-step instructions are provided below:
- Enter Amsterdam Amstel station.
- Proceed through the station hall towards the platforms, and keep left.
- Enter the ticketed area through the “GVB” turnstiles (blue sign above the turnstiles); be careful there are separate turnstiles for the national railways and for local public transport, and you need to enter through the correct turnstiles.
- Head up to the first platform (platform 1) you encounter (stairs on left and right).
- Take any metro from the inner platform, they all have direction “Centraal Station”. The inner platform is on the left in the direction of travel. Note: the outer platform is only serviced by the national railways, do not board a train, as this will not take you to the right station, and your ticket is likely not valid on a train.
- Get off at “Weesperplein”, the second metro stop after Amsterdam Amstel.
- Exit the Weesperplein station through the exit marked “Mauritskade (HvA)”.
- At street level, continue straight on across the bridge and across the intersection and turn left onto Mauritskade (map shown below).
- Follow Mauritskade until you reach the venue on your right.
